17. Narrative
• Narrative Definition- when someone talks over a show or movie explaining
everything but in a poetic way, sometimes with rhyme.
• Linear Narrative Definition- Linear narratives present stories in a logical manner by
telling what happens from one point in time to the next without using flashbacks
or flash-forwards and then returning to the present.
• Linear Narrative Film Example- star wars movies they are always in the same time
and never skips ahead.
• Non-Linear Narrative Definition- A story not in order and can start with the ending.
But explained at the end of the movie so its better to understand.
•
• Non-Linear Narrative Film Example- pulp fiction as its never in order and starts
with the ending.
18. Clip Analysis
The clip of Kannan and Ezra vs Darth Vader has a lot of thing to analyse with the use of costume
and props.
• Costume – Darth Vader's costume is dark and is easy to identify in the daylight, but during the night he
would practically be invisible lurking in the shadows. The machine on his chest is easy to identify as his
breathing machine to keep him alive. His cape is also an important part of his costume as it is protection
from fire and acid supposedly to help the suit stay in tact. Kannan and Ezra's suits are both unique and
diverse that Kannan has armour plating and a mild colour instead of a dark or bright. Ezra’s outfit is
unusual as it is bright and very easy to spot in day and night.
• Dialogue – The dialogue used between Kannan and Vader is different compared to Vader and Ezra. As
Vader tries to make his opponents‘ see the reality and that he could kill them all there and then. And that
he is toying with them. He spreads disappointment throughout the scene for Ezra signifying that he is to
argent to become a Jedi and that he has been deceived. By using this this aggravates Kannan.
• Props – the main props used is the lightsabres, which have colour symbolism as Kannan and Ezra has blue
a light and good colour, whereas Vader has red signifying blood, death and evil.
• Lighting – the use of darkness around Vader is used consistently to remind us that he is evil compared to
the others who have the light of a moon behind them.
• Music - The music is dark and low when Vader is introduced compared to the music used before with the
crew loading the cargo. Its deep and dramatic when Vader rises after being crushed.
